California has sold 102,440 EVs since Volt, Leaf went on sale in 2010
Wed, Sep 10 2014Last July, Plug In America declared that a Mitsubishi i-MiEV in Alabama was the 100,000th electric vehicle sold in the US. Today, the California Plug-In Electric Vehicle Collaborative announced that that many EVs have now been sold in California alone. To celebrate the milestone – which was actually 102,440 EVs sold in the Golden State between when the Chevy Volt and Nissan Leaf were introduced in late 2010 and the end of August 2014 – we spoke with some of the key players in moving the battery-powered metal off of the dealer lots and into driver's driveways. CARB's Mary Nichols drives a Honda Fit EV, and said that in LA, it's no longer "a weird thing." The chairman of the California Air Resources Board (CARB), Mary Nichols, took a broad overview. Nichols herself drives a Honda Fit EV, and said that in her home of Los Angeles, that's no longer "a weird thing." She told AutoblogGreen that, "The industry people that we work with are very clear about this, they think the electric cars sell themselves, in terms of their driveability and attractiveness, if you can get a person into one," she said. "The best way to get a person into one is for them to see it somewhere, and that's really what we're celebrating here. As you get to critical mass, and I think 100,000 vehicles is getting to that point, people start looking at these as an option as opposed to something that they walked into the dealership already wanting to get." Given CARB's support of hydrogen vehicles as well as EVs, we had to ask Nichols when she thought H2 would hit the 100,000-vehicle milestone. She declined to answer that question, but did say that, "Hydrogen vehicles are just beginning to be available in the market. They are just being very selectively and even more cautiously introduced than plug-in vehicles because of concerns that customers will have a good experience, and a good experience means that there has to be an adequate supply of fueling stations," she said. "There has been a lot of expression of interest and support and vision in this direction but we are just at the beginning stages, where we were with plug-in vehicles a few years ago. It's going to take a while." If you ask Nissan's Brendan Jones how a state can support a new technology like plug-in vehicles, he will point to how EVs were rolled out in California. Turns out, the company has learned a lot from selling so many Leafs there.
How and why Nissan nearly killed off Infiniti
Fri, 25 Jan 2013Launched in 1990, Infiniti was expected to be Japan's answer to BMW (Lexus would end up chasing Mercedes-Benz). Yet things went awry almost right out of the gate. Overlooking the fledgling automaker's now infamous early marketing campaign, its product line over the past twenty-four years has been a roller coaster ride of strong hits (Q45, FX35 and G35) and frustrating misses (M30, I30 and QX4).
In a recent interview with Ward's Auto at the Detroit Auto Show, Nissan Executive Vice President Andy Palmer revealed that the company's luxury brand was almost cancelled by CEO Carlos Ghosn as unnecessary. Infiniti, like most premium marques owned by a volume manufacturer, had fallen into the trap of losing autonomy and pushing its high-end product just like its mainstream models.
The one obvious exception to this industry blunder, said Palmer, was VW Group's Audi brand. Realizing that Audi's impressive comeback over the past two decades shamed even that of actor Robert Downey Jr., Nissan hired Audi veteran Johan de Nysschen to bring Infiniti to its intended glory - and protect it from extinction. This map reveals the cleanest vehicles based on location
Thu, Apr 28 2016Naysayers love to point out how dirty the electricity grid mix is when it comes to charging electric vehicles. Curmudgeons are eager to jump into any conversation about EVs to enlighten the lucky listeners about how plug-in cars contribute to pollution, sometimes even throwing in a dash of climate-change denial for good measure. (Thanks, buddy. Pray, tell me more about the plight of oppressed SUV owners.) Unless someone buys an EV just because they think they're cool (which, yeah, they often are), they probably have at least a passable understanding of their environmental pros and cons. As many EV owners are already aware, location has a lot to do with any particular plug-in car's carbon footprint. Still, there's always more to know, and knowledge is not a bad thing, especially if one uses it to do the right thing. That's why this handy-dandy map from Carnegie Mellon University is so interesting. CMU researchers have compiled information about the lifecycle greenhouse gas emissions of various EVs based on where they're charged, as compared to gasoline-powered vehicles. The researchers looked at the Nissan Leaf, Chevrolet Volt, and Prius Plug-In Hybrid versus the gasoline-dependent Toyota Prius hybrid and the stop-start-equipped Mazda3 with i-ELOOP and compared grams of CO2 emitted per mile. CMU takes into account the grid mix, ambient temperature, and driving patterns. CMU takes into account the grid mix based on county, as well as ambient temperature and driving patterns in terms of miles traveled on the highway or in the city. For instance, if you drive a Nissan Leaf in urban areas of California, Texas, or Florida, your carbon footprint is lower than it would be if you were driving a standard Toyota Prius. However, if you charge your Leaf in the Midwest or the South, for the most part, you've got a larger carbon footprint than the Prius. If you live in the rural Midwest, you'd probably even be better off driving a Mazda3. Throughout the country, the Chevrolet Volt has a larger carbon footprint than the Toyota Prius, but a smaller one than the Mazda3 in a lot of urban counties in the US. The Prius and Prius Plug-In are relatively equal across the US. Having trouble keeping it straight? That's not surprising. The comparisons between plug-in and gasoline vehicles are much more nuanced than the loudest voices usually let on.
